Lana Grossa Gomitolo Versione Scarf – Pattern Summary (Design 23, Filati Gomitolo 04)

This free downloadable knitting pattern from Lana Grossa guides knitters through the construction of a long, elegantly textured scarf measuring 30 x 180 cm. Published as Design 23 from the Filati Gomitolo 04 collection, the pattern combines classic stitch textures with refined cable work to produce a finished accessory that is both visually striking and satisfyingly tactile. Rated as an intermediate level project, it is well suited to knitters who are comfortable reading charts and working cable techniques but who may not yet have extensive experience with complex multi-stitch constructions.

What Is Being Made

The finished object is a single long scarf with a structured, panel-based layout. The design features a wide central diamond cable panel flanked by seed stitch borders and finished at every edge with a neat four-stitch selvage. The result is a scarf with a professional, polished appearance on both the right side and wrong side, thanks to the carefully constructed edge treatment. The generous finished length of 180 cm makes it suitable for wrapping, draping, or looping, while the 30 cm width gives it a substantial, cozy presence.

Materials Required

  • Yarn: Lana Grossa Gomitolo Versione – a worsted-weight yarn composed of 60% pure wool and 40% acrylic, with a generous yardage of 700 m per 200 g. The recommended colorway is Salmon/Lilac/Corn/Cyclamen (col 412), a self-striping or gradient blend that adds soft, tonal color variation throughout the scarf without any additional effort from the knitter. The pattern calls for 400 g as the primary quantity, with 500 g noted as an alternative for larger or longer versions.
  • Needles: Size 5.5 mm straight or circular knitting needles are used throughout the project.
  • Cable Needle (cn): A cable needle is required to execute the diamond cable panel stitches.

Gauge

Two separate gauges are given, reflecting the different stitch patterns used across the scarf's width:

  • Seed stitch: 16 stitches and 30 rows = 10 x 10 cm on 5.5 mm needles
  • Diamond cable: 20 stitches and 30 rows = 10 x 10 cm on 5.5 mm needles

Achieving accurate gauge is particularly important in this pattern because the two stitch patterns have different stitch counts per 10 cm. Swatching in both patterns before beginning is strongly recommended for intermediate knitters who want the finished scarf to match the stated dimensions.

Techniques and Construction

The scarf is worked flat from cast-on to bind-off in a single piece. A total of 65 stitches are cast on using size 5.5 mm needles. Construction follows a logical, three-section structure:

  • Opening section: The scarf begins with approximately 10 cm of seed stitch across all stitches, with the four-stitch selvage maintained at each edge throughout.
  • Main body: Once the opening section is complete, the stitch layout shifts to introduce the diamond cable panel over the central 45 stitches (worked as two full pattern repeats plus the stitch after the repeat), with 6 stitches of seed stitch on either side of the cable panel and the four-stitch selvage at each outer edge. This central section continues for a total of 482 rows following the diamond cable chart.
  • Closing section: The scarf ends with a mirror of the opening — a further 10 cm of seed stitch across all stitches before binding off in pattern.
